Many gamers fall into the entice of choosing numbers based mostly purely on personal significance, such as birthdays or anniversaries. While this follow is sentimental, it can severely prohibit quantity selections, particularly in lotteries with higher quantity ranges. For instance, if gamers only choose numbers between 1 and 31, they are ignoring the remaining choices that might provide better diversification. Statistically, this method could not solely lower a player's probabilities of winning but also enhance the chance of sharing a jackpot with others who could have chosen the identical numbers. Recent lottery analysis revealed that over 50% of jackpot winners chosen dates between 1 and 31. This statistic emphasizes the importance of broadening number decisions to cowl the whole range of potentialities.

The federal authorities takes a important portion of lottery winnings, and the calculation can be complicated. At the federal level, the IRS requires that obligatory withholding occurs at a fee of 24% for substantial winnings, which for the 12 months 2023 includes anything over $5,000. However, this quantity is merely a fraction of the whole tax burden the winner may face, on condition that their winnings could push their revenue into the next tax bracket, in the end necessitating that they pay the differences when filing their annual tax returns.
